### Mode 5: CCW Command Orchestration
|
|
|
|
**Triggers**: "ccw ", "自动工作流", "自动选择工作流", "帮我规划"
|
|
|
|
**Process**:
|
|
1. Analyze user intent (task type, complexity, clarity)
|
|
2. Auto-select workflow level (1-4 or Issue)
|
|
3. Build command chain based on workflow
|
|
4. Get user confirmation
|
|
5. Execute chain with TODO tracking
|
|
|
|
**Supported Workflows**:
|
|
- **Level 1** (Lite-Lite-Lite): Ultra-simple quick tasks
|
|
- **Level 2** (Rapid/Hotfix): Bug fixes, simple features, documentation
|
|
- **Level 2.5** (Rapid-to-Issue): Bridge from quick planning to issue workflow
|
|
- **Level 3** (Coupled): Complex features with planning, execution, review, tests
|
|
- **Level 3 Variants**:
|
|
- TDD workflows (test-first development)
|
|
- Test-fix workflows (debug failing tests)
|
|
- Review workflows (code review and fixes)
|
|
- UI design workflows
|
|
- **Level 4** (Full): Exploratory tasks with brainstorming
|
|
- **With-File Workflows**: Documented exploration with multi-CLI collaboration
|
|
- `brainstorm-with-file`: Multi-perspective ideation
|
|
- `debug-with-file`: Hypothesis-driven debugging
|
|
- `analyze-with-file`: Collaborative analysis
|
|
- **Issue Workflow**: Batch issue discovery, planning, queueing, execution

## Data Source
|
|
|
|
Single source of truth: **[command.json](command.json)**
|
|
|
|
| Field | Purpose |
|
|
|-------|---------|
|
|
| `commands[]` | Flat command list with metadata |
|
|
| `commands[].flow` | Relationships (next_steps, prerequisites) |
|
|
| `commands[].essential` | Essential flag for onboarding |
|
|
| `agents[]` | Agent directory |
|
|
| `essential_commands[]` | Core commands list |

## Maintenance
|
|
|
|
### Update Mechanism
|
|
|
|
CCW-Help skill supports manual updates through user confirmation dialog.
|
|
|
|
#### How to Update
|
|
|
|
**Option 1: When executing the skill, user will be prompted:**
|
|
|
|
```
|
|
Would you like to update CCW-Help command index?
|
|
- Yes: Run auto-update and regenerate command.json
|
|
- No: Use current index
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
**Option 2: Manual update**
|
|
|
|
```bash
|
|
cd D:/Claude_dms3/.claude/skills/ccw-help
|
|
python scripts/auto-update.py
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
This runs `analyze_commands.py` to scan commands/ and agents/ directories and regenerate `command.json`.
|
|
|
|
#### Update Scripts
|
|
|
|
- **`auto-update.py`**: Simple wrapper that runs analyze_commands.py
|
|
- **`analyze_commands.py`**: Scans directories and generates command index
